Rynat is regulated by the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) in Cyprus.
| Regulated Authority | Current Status | Regulated Country | Regulated Entity | License Type | License Number |
|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) | Regulated | Cyprus | Rynat Trading Ltd | Market Making(MM) | 303/16 |

Rynat offers one type of account to traders, which is Live Account. It doesn't provide demo acccounts.

Rynat's trading platform is XTrend, which supports traders on Android and iOS.

The broker doesn't charge deposit fees or withdrawal fees. It supports three types of payment methods: Bank Wire, Visa, Mastercard, Skrill, Paypal, Neteller, Sofort.
| Deposit Method | Currency | Deposit Fees | Minimum Deposit |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| Neteller / Skrill Ltd | USD,E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| PayPal | USD,E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| Bank Transfer | EUR | No Fees | 50 USD |
| Withdrawal Method | Currency | Withdrawal Fees | Minimum Withdrawal |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| 3.50% | 10 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| 3.50% | 10 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| 3.50% | 10 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D/Skrill/Neteller | USD,EUR | 3.50% | 10 USD |
| VISA/MASTERCARD | USD,EUR | 3.50% | 10 USD |
| SOFORT | EUR | Up to €15 | 10 USD |
